Head of Research and Development, ESA Business School
Abdel-Maoula Chaar is a professor and a research consultant at the Ecole Supérieure des Affaires (ESA). He is in charge of research and development and manages the Research, Studies and Documentation Center of the school. He teaches doctoral and master level courses in methodology as well as master level courses in Islamic finance, organization theories and strategic management. His research interests include Islamic finance, SME’s alternative mode of financing and social entrepreneurship.
